**Action Item PM-214 (owner: release manager)**

The waveform preview in Soundloft 3.8 rendered blank for files over 90 minutes because the downsampler allocation cap was set per-track rather than per-segment. Fix is merged but gated behind a flag. Before the 3.9 cut, verify the flag is enabled in all regions and the long-file regression suite passes. Rollout checklist and verification steps are documented on the internal page below.

operations page: https://jenkins.torvadyn.local/build/deploy/display/pages/611247f0a622ae80

Olen, this covers the pending sale of the Ferrowane Components unit to Talbrook Holdings. Diligence is complete except for the warranty schedule, which their advisers queried last week. Keep the sales leads briefed on customer transition messaging, but hold all pricing commitments until signing. The Ashvale pipeline stays with us under the carve-out; everything else transfers. Completion is targeted for quarter end, assuming regulatory clearance in Norvik. The confidential note on the wider business plan follows immediately below.

board note of kafof-yahag: Druaelox Foods plans to raise the Holwyn list price by 35 percent in July.

Night-shift staff: Floor 4 of the Tellhaven Building opens this week. After 21:00, access is via the rear stairwell only; the lifts are locked out overnight during the settling period. Complete a walk-through of the new floor once per shift and log it. The stairwell keypad accepts the code below.

badge for yahop-fawep: bdg-XBKXI-68071

# Build Provenance — Sellwick Schema Registry

Welcome aboard. Every artifact of the Sellwick event schema registry is built in a hermetic pipeline; nothing hand-built is ever deployed. Each release bundles the compiled registry, the frozen schema set, and a provenance attestation tying them to a specific pipeline run. As a contractor, you must verify the attestation before promoting any schema change to the Harlowe staging environment — no exceptions, even for docs-only edits. Each attestation references the pipeline run via the token below.

trace token, bafog-kagap: htk21_9518085d52581cf852721